Then: February 25, 1862

A New Weapon of War

Photo of the deck of the USS Monitor

The USS Monitor is commissioned in Brooklyn, New York. As the first Union ironclad used in combat, it proves the dominant power of armored ships.

Now: January 10, 2009

Ironclads Today

Photo of USS George W. Bush

The USS George H.W. Bush is commissioned in Newport News, Virginia. At over 1,000 feet long, it carries 90 fixed wing aircraft and helicopters.
